India might not always have had a populace of over a billion people, but the subcontinent has actually constantly been home to lots of faiths, ethnic backgrounds and realms, so there is far more than one story right here of LGBTQ+ civil liberties and acknowledgment. In general, however, India was historically tolerant of LGBTQ+ partnerships, with the exception of the primarily Islamic Mughal Realm. However, this transformed with the arrival of the Europeans, when the Goa Inquisition, an extreme Christian establishment, outlawed sex in between males in Portugal's Indian colony. The British Raj later on prohibited same-sex connections in 1861. This regulation, known as Area 377, was not overturned up until 2009, when the Delhi High Court found it to be a violation of essential civil liberties.

From the snow-covered Himalayan heights in the north to the tropical rain forests of the south, there are a huge series of tourist alternatives from one state to the following, each varied in nature, food, society, crafts, adventure, spirituality and history.LGBTQ+ tourist has actually started to boost considering that the September 2018 High court ruling that decriminalized homosexuality-- a legislation that had been in effect for 157 years (and dates back to British rule). Sex in between individuals of the exact same gender is now legal, however same-sex couples are not legally identified or shielded. A 2014 High Court judgment acknowledged a third gender (hijra), which allows people to transform their sex without sex-reassignment surgical treatment. Furthermore, the Transgender Persons (Protection of Rights) Act, 2019, attests the right of people determined as transgender to self-perceive their gender identity. Under the Transgender Individuals (Defense of Legal Rights) Guidelines, 2020, the appropriate government is mandated to take on a number of steps. These include evaluating existing welfare systems to include transgender individuals, guaranteeing that welfare systems, programs, and secondary regulations are non-discriminatory towards them, and taking ample actions to restrict discrimination against transgender people.
past couple of years, India has actually seen a constant growth in queer exposure, with the appearance of Pride ceremonies, LGBTQ+ movie festivals, and lively queer night life in major cities like Delhi, Mumbai Chennai, Kolkata, KHABRI BHAI Gay Society as well as Bengaluru. As the world's seventh-largest country by acreage and second-most populous nation, India is home to a considerable LGBTQ populace, including around 4.8 million that identify as transgender. Indian climate is mainly split right into 3 parts: summertime, gale and winter. Generally October to March is the very best time to take a trip. More particularly, if you're into a coastline vacation, choose summertime; if you're a lot more right into outdoor more info experiences and outdoor camping, after that monsoon season is best; and desert and wildlife safaris are much better in winter months.Another good time to prepare a browse through is throughout among the many cultural festivals that occur throughout the nation. Holi is among one of the most vivid festivals, where revellers toss pigmented powders at each other. Go to Rajasthan during the Churma' Pushkar Fair, Elephant Fair or Desert Celebration. Along with the primary Pride celebrations, various other events are taking place throughout the year. The Kolkata Rainbow Pride Walk, which debuted in 1999, holds the distinction of being the longest-running Pride occasion in India and South Asia. Delhi organizes its yearly Queer Pride ceremony in November, while Mumbai's Pride Event, held in January, is among the country's largest and most popular, with month being designated as Pride Month. Furthermore, a dozen or more smaller sized queer occasions are arranged in numerous cities and communities throughout the country. Report this page
